> goncholden goncholden@protonmail.com writes:
>
> > Has anybody else encountered this problem? Have also installed Trisquel 8,
> > and the problem persists.
>
> Then it's likely not a problem with Emacs. Does the super key work in
> other programs?

I do not know how to test it.  Have tried xev, but it is not returning me any
information.

Now, I have decided to swap the Alt(Meta)-Key with the Ctrl-Key.  And use
the Caps-Lock for the Hyper.  But having problems.

This is the information I have

xmodmap -pke | grep "Control\|Alt\|Meta\|Hyper\|Super"
keycode  37 = Control_L NoSymbol Control_L
keycode  64 = Alt_L Meta_L Alt_L Meta_L
keycode 105 = Control_R NoSymbol Control_R
keycode 108 = Alt_R Meta_R Alt_R Meta_R
keycode 133 = Hyper_L NoSymbol Hyper_L
keycode 134 = Hyper_R NoSymbol Hyper_R
keycode 204 = NoSymbol Alt_L NoSymbol Alt_L
keycode 205 = NoSymbol Meta_L NoSymbol Meta_L
keycode 206 = NoSymbol Super_L NoSymbol Super_L
keycode 207 = NoSymbol Hyper_L NoSymbol Hyper_L

xmodmap -pm
xmodmap:  up to 4 keys per modifier, (keycodes in parentheses):

shift       Shift_L (0x32),  Shift_R (0x3e)
lock        Caps_Lock (0x42)
control     Control_L (0x25),  Control_R (0x69)
mod1        Alt_L (0x40),  Alt_R (0x6c),  Meta_L (0xcd)
mod2        Num_Lock (0x4d)
mod3
mod4        Hyper_L (0x85),  Hyper_R (0x86),  Super_L (0xce),  Hyper_L (0xcf)
mod5        ISO_Level3_Shift (0x5c),  Mode_switch (0xcb)


And here is what I have written

clear mod4

keycode 37 = Alt_L Meta_L Alt_R Meta_R
keycode 105 = Alt_L Meta_L Alt_R Meta_R

add mod4 = Alt_L Meta_L Alt_R Meta_R

!! !!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!
!! Set Ctrl-Key to position of Alt(Meta)-Key

keycode 64 = Control_L NoSymbol Control_L
keycode 108 = Control_R NoSymbol Control_R
